I know many of my writer friends know all about this spectacular event, but for those of you who have never heard of it before, NaNoWriMo (short for National Novel Writing Month) is a huge writing event that takes place every November. Writers from all over the world participate. The concept is simple, but it isn't easy... over the course of November, writers challenge themselves to meet a word count goal of 50,000 and basically complete a novel in one month. This is no easy task. It takes a lot of time and dedication. But I've heard that it is very rewarding if you pull through.
